A senior envoy to President Donald Trump has formally requested that FIFA, the world football governing body, replace Iran with Italy at the next World Cup. The request, reported by the Financial Times, was made by U.S. special envoy Paolo Zampolli, who told the newspaper he suggested the idea to both Trump and FIFA President Gianni Infantino. Zampolli, an Italian native, said it would be "a dream" to see Italy's national team at a U.S.-hosted tournament, citing Italy's four World Cup titles as justification for inclusion. The request comes amid ongoing tensions between the U.S. and Iran, though FIFA has not publicly responded to the proposal.
